KMB vs PEP

KMB: A global consumer staples powerhouse manufacturing essential personal care, family care, and professional products across 175+ countries through iconic brands like Huggies, Kleenex, and Kotex. PEP: Global diversified food and beverage company producing and distributing iconic snack and drink brands through a integrated direct-store delivery and wholesale network.
